A Chrissie Mullen model is a stochastic multi-input non-linear regression model that has become synonymous with demand forecasting. These models can be validated, calibrated, and invoked either manually or automatically after being trained on historical data. This makes them highly valuable for both predictive distribution and simulation purposes in a variety of industries.
First introduced in a 1994 paper by Chrissie Mullen, the key historical development of these models was the invention of the non-negative factoring algorithm, a mathematical technique that can orthogonalize the factors used in demand forecasting. The benefits of this innovation include faster calculations, improved model stability, and a reduced risk of overfitting demands for thousands of items with hundreds of seasonal factors.
This article explores the historical context, benefits, and further applications of the Chrissie Mullen model in greater depth.
Chrissie Mullen Model
The Chrissie Mullen model, a stochastic multi-input non-linear regression model, has become indispensable for demand forecasting. Its essential aspects encompass:
- Historical Data
- Non-Linearity
- Seasonality
- Validation
- Calibration
- Predictive Distribution
- Simulation
- Overfitting Prevention
These aspects collectively contribute to the model's accuracy and robustness in forecasting varied demand patterns. By considering historical data, non-linear relationships, and seasonal variations, the Chrissie Mullen model adeptly captures complex demand dynamics. Validation and calibration ensure its reliability, while predictive distribution and simulation extend its utility to probabilistic forecasting and uncertainty analysis. Furthermore, the model's ability to prevent overfitting safeguards against unreliable forecasts.
Historical Data
Historical data is the foundation of the Chrissie Mullen model, providing valuable insights into demand patterns that can enhance forecasting accuracy. It encompasses a range of essential facets:
- Time Series
Time series data captures historical demand patterns over time, allowing the model to identify trends, seasonality, and other patterns that shape demand.
- Product Attributes
Information about product attributes, such as price, promotions, and seasonality, helps the model understand how these factors influence demand.
- External Factors
The model considers external factors like weather data, economic indicators, and competitive activity to account for their impact on demand.
- Forecasting Horizon
The length of the forecasting horizon, whether it's a month, quarter, or year, determines the amount of historical data required for training the model.
By leveraging this historical data, the Chrissie Mullen model can uncover complex relationships and patterns in demand, leading to more informed and reliable forecasts.
Non-Linearity
Non-linearity is a fundamental aspect of the Chrissie Mullen model, enabling it to capture complex and non-intuitive relationships in demand forecasting. Unlike linear models, which assume a straight-line relationship between variables, the Chrissie Mullen model allows for more flexible and realistic representations of demand patterns.
- Step Changes
Demand can exhibit sudden shifts or jumps, due to factors like product launches, marketing campaigns, or changes in consumer preferences. The Chrissie Mullen model can capture these step changes effectively.
- Seasonal Patterns
Demand for many products varies with seasons, holidays, or other recurring events. The Chrissie Mullen model can identify and incorporate these seasonal patterns into its forecasts.
- Interaction Effects
The relationship between demand and its influencing factors can be non-linear and interactive. For instance, the impact of a price change on demand may depend on the product's category or the time of year. The Chrissie Mullen model can capture these interactions.
- Threshold Effects
Demand may respond differently to changes in influencing factors depending on whether certain thresholds are crossed. For example, a product may experience a surge in demand once it reaches a certain level of popularity. The Chrissie Mullen model can account for these threshold effects.
By incorporating non-linearity into its framework, the Chrissie Mullen model provides a more accurate and robust approach to demand forecasting, capturing the nuances and complexities of real-world demand patterns.
Seasonality
Seasonality, a recurring pattern in demand over time, significantly influences the Chrissie Mullen model's forecasting capabilities. Seasonality arises due to external factors like weather, holidays, or cultural events that affect demand in predictable ways.
The Chrissie Mullen model explicitly considers seasonality by incorporating seasonal indices into its forecasting equations. These indices capture the historical pattern of demand variations over time, allowing the model to make more accurate predictions during seasonal periods. By accounting for seasonality, the Chrissie Mullen model can effectively handle fluctuations in demand caused by factors such as summer tourism, holiday shopping, or back-to-school sales.
Real-life examples of seasonality within the Chrissie Mullen model abound. For instance, a retailer may use the model to forecast demand for winter clothing, considering the seasonal surge in demand during colder months. Similarly, a travel agency may employ the model to predict demand for vacation packages, accounting for seasonal variations in travel patterns. These examples highlight the practical significance of understanding seasonality within the Chrissie Mullen model, as it enables businesses to make informed decisions about production, inventory, and marketing strategies.
Validation
Validation is of paramount importance within the Chrissie Mullen model, as it ensures the accuracy and reliability of demand forecasts. Validation involves evaluating the model's performance using independent historical data that was not used to train the model. By comparing the model's predictions with actual demand, we can assess its ability to capture real-world demand patterns effectively.
Real-life examples of validation within the Chrissie Mullen model abound. Consider a retail company that uses the model to forecast demand for a new product. Before relying on the model's predictions, the company would conduct a validation exercise using historical demand data for a similar product. This validation process helps identify any potential biases or errors in the model, ensuring its reliability for forecasting the new product's demand.
The practical applications of understanding the connection between validation and the Chrissie Mullen model are significant. Validation enables businesses to make informed decisions about the model's accuracy and suitability for their specific forecasting needs. By conducting thorough validation exercises, companies can minimize the risk of relying on unreliable forecasts, which can lead to costly errors in production, inventory management, and marketing strategies.
Calibration
Calibration is a crucial aspect of the Chrissie Mullen model, ensuring its accuracy and reliability in demand forecasting. It involves fine-tuning the model's parameters to minimize the gap between predicted and actual demand, thereby enhancing the overall performance of the model.
- Parameter Optimization
Calibration involves optimizing the model's parameters, such as seasonal indices and smoothing constants, to achieve the best possible fit between predicted and actual demand. This optimization process ensures that the model captures the intricacies of demand patterns accurately.
- Historical Data Analysis
Calibration relies heavily on historical data analysis. By examining past demand patterns, the model can identify any biases or errors in its predictions and adjust its parameters accordingly. This iterative process improves the model's ability to generate reliable forecasts.
- Real-Time Adjustments
The Chrissie Mullen model can be calibrated in real-time using incoming demand data. This allows the model to adapt to changing market conditions and continuously refine its predictions. Real-time calibration ensures that the model remains accurate and responsive to evolving demand patterns.
- Error Minimization
Calibration aims to minimize the error between predicted and actual demand. By reducing errors, the model improves its overall accuracy and provides more reliable forecasts. Error minimization is a key objective of the calibration process, leading to more informed decision-making.
In summary, calibration plays a vital role in the Chrissie Mullen model by fine-tuning its parameters, leveraging historical data analysis, enabling real-time adjustments, and minimizing prediction errors. Through calibration, the model's accuracy and reliability are enhanced, resulting in more robust and actionable demand forecasts.
Predictive Distribution
Within the framework of the Chrissie Mullen model, predictive distribution holds a pivotal position. It encompasses the probabilistic nature of demand forecasting, providing valuable insights into the likelihood and range of potential future demand outcomes.
- Probability Density Function
The predictive distribution is characterized by a probability density function, which outlines the probability of each possible demand value occurring within a given time frame. This function captures the central tendency and variability of demand, enabling businesses to assess the likelihood of different demand scenarios.
- Confidence Intervals
The predictive distribution allows for the calculation of confidence intervals, which represent the range of values within which the actual demand is likely to fall with a specified level of probability. Confidence intervals provide a measure of forecast uncertainty, informing decision-makers about the potential risks and opportunities associated with different demand outcomes.
- Scenario Analysis
Predictive distribution facilitates scenario analysis, allowing businesses to explore various demand possibilities and their potential implications. By simulating different scenarios, companies can evaluate the robustness of their plans and strategies under varying demand conditions.
- Risk Assessment
The probabilistic nature of the predictive distribution enables the assessment of demand-related risks. By quantifying the likelihood of different demand outcomes, businesses can identify potential risks and develop mitigation strategies to minimize their impact on operations and profitability.
In conclusion, the predictive distribution plays a crucial role in the Chrissie Mullen model, providing a comprehensive understanding of demand uncertainty. It empowers businesses to make informed decisions, manage risks effectively, and optimize their operations and strategies in the face of varying demand conditions.
Simulation
Simulation, an integral component of the Chrissie Mullen model, involves generating synthetic demand data based on the model's probabilistic forecasts. These simulations provide valuable insights into the potential range and variability of future demand, enabling businesses to evaluate their plans and strategies under different demand scenarios.
The Chrissie Mullen model incorporates simulation capabilities due to its probabilistic nature. By simulating multiple demand paths, the model can capture the uncertainty and variability inherent in demand patterns. This allows businesses to assess the robustness of their operations and strategies under varying demand conditions, identifying potential risks and opportunities.
Real-life examples of simulation within the Chrissie Mullen model abound. Consider a manufacturing company that uses the model to forecast demand for a new product. Through simulation, the company can generate thousands of possible demand scenarios, providing insights into the potential impact of different marketing strategies, production plans, and inventory levels. This enables the company to make informed decisions that maximize profitability and minimize risks.
The practical applications of understanding the connection between simulation and the Chrissie Mullen model are significant. Simulation empowers businesses to conduct scenario planning, optimize inventory management, evaluate supply chain resilience, and assess the impact of external factors on demand. By leveraging simulation capabilities, companies can proactively prepare for varying demand conditions, enhance their decision-making processes, and gain a competitive edge in the marketplace.
Overfitting Prevention
Overfitting prevention is a crucial aspect of the Chrissie Mullen model, ensuring that the model captures the underlying demand patterns without becoming overly sensitive to noise or random fluctuations in the data. Overfitting can lead to unreliable forecasts, making it essential to employ techniques that prevent the model from fitting too closely to the training data.
- Regularization
Regularization techniques, such as ridge regression or lasso regression, add a penalty term to the model's objective function that discourages overly complex models. This helps prevent overfitting by constraining the model's coefficients and promoting simpler models that generalize better to new data.
- Cross-Validation
Cross-validation is a resampling technique that involves repeatedly training and evaluating the model on different subsets of the data. By assessing the model's performance on unseen data, cross-validation helps identify and mitigate overfitting, ensuring that the model performs well on new data.
- Early Stopping
Early stopping is a technique that monitors the model's performance on a validation set during training. When the model's performance on the validation set starts to decline, training is stopped to prevent overfitting. Early stopping helps prevent the model from memorizing the training data and improves its generalization ability.
- Feature Selection
Feature selection involves identifying and removing irrelevant or redundant features from the model. By reducing the number of features, feature selection helps prevent overfitting and improves the model's interpretability and computational efficiency.
In conclusion, overfitting prevention is a critical aspect of the Chrissie Mullen model, ensuring that the model provides reliable and accurate forecasts. By employing techniques such as regularization, cross-validation, early stopping, and feature selection, overfitting can be effectively prevented, leading to robust and generalizable demand forecasts.
The Chrissie Mullen model has emerged as a powerful tool for demand forecasting, offering numerous advantages and applications. Its ability to capture non-linearity, seasonality, and uncertainty through simulation sets it apart from traditional forecasting methods. The model's validation and calibration processes further enhance its reliability and accuracy.
With its ability to adapt to changing market dynamics, the Chrissie Mullen model empowers businesses to make proactive and data-driven decisions. By leveraging its capabilities, companies can optimize inventory levels, enhance supply chain efficiency, and mitigate demand-related risks. The model's flexibility and versatility make it applicable across a wide range of industries, from retail and manufacturing to healthcare and finance.
In conclusion, the Chrissie Mullen model continues to be a valuable asset for demand forecasting, providing businesses with actionable insights into future demand patterns. Its sophisticated algorithms and user-friendly interface make it an indispensable tool for businesses seeking to gain a competitive edge in today's dynamic market environment.
A Comprehensive Guide To Emily Rudd's Relationships
Unveiling The Age Of Kevin Sorbo's Wife: A Comprehensive Guide
How Ralphie May's Weight And Height Shaped His Life And Career


